If you’re wondering whether or not it’s crucial to build good credit, the examples below show why you should have it. From a financial perspective, there are many situations where having good credit can save you thousands of dollars over the long term.
This rationale serves as the most important reason to build good credit. Those with excellent credit typically qualify for the best loan terms. Meaning, if you have good credit, you will generally receive lower interest rates than someone with bad credit.
Some credit card rewards offer hundreds of dollars in bonuses, statement credits, free nights in hotels, and more. However, these perks and the ability to travel hack using them are typically reserved for people who have excellent credit scores.
If you have a good credit score, you can often set up your utilities without making a deposit. This is nice, as you get to keep your cash in your pocket.
